The Science Behind the Test: Understanding hCG

To truly grasp the "when," we must first understand the "what." Home pregnancy tests do not detect a pregnancy directly. Instead, they are designed to detect a specific hormone: human Chorionic Gonadotropin, universally known as hCG. This hormone is the star of the show, the biological marker that signals a "yes" or a "no."

hCG is produced exclusively by the cells that will eventually form the placenta, called the trophoblast cells. Its production begins almost immediately after a fertilized egg, now a blastocyst, attaches to the uterine lining in a process called implantation. This crucial event is the true beginning of a pregnancy. hCG's primary role is to signal the corpus luteum (the structure left behind after an egg is released from the ovary) to continue producing progesterone. This progesterone is vital as it maintains the thickened uterine lining, preventing menstruation and allowing the pregnancy to develop.

The dynamics of hCG are key to testing. After implantation, hCG levels in the bloodstream begin to rise rapidly, approximately doubling every 48 to 72 hours in a viable early pregnancy. It takes a few more days for this hormone to be filtered by the kidneys and become concentrated enough in the urine to be detectable by a home test. The sensitivity of a test, measured in milli-international units per milliliter (mIU/mL), determines how low a level of hCG it can detect. A test with a sensitivity of 25 mIU/mL will detect a pregnancy earlier than one with a sensitivity of 50 mIU/mL, but it requires more hCG to be present in the urine, which simply takes time.

Pinpointing the Key Event: Implantation and Its Timeline

Since hCG production is kick-started by implantation, this event is the true starting gun for the testing countdown. However, implantation does not occur at the same exact moment for everyone. It is a process with a typical window.

After insemination, whether intrauterine (IUI) or intracervical, sperm must travel to meet the egg, typically in the fallopian tube. Fertilization can occur within hours or up to a few days after insemination. The fertilized egg then begins a slow journey down the fallopian tube toward the uterus, dividing and growing into a blastocyst. This journey takes approximately 6 to 7 days. Once in the uterus, the blastocyst will "hatch" from its shell and begin to burrow into the nutrient-rich uterine lining. The entire process, from insemination to completed implantation, generally occurs between 6 to 12 days afterward, with day 9 being a common average.

This variation is why a definitive, universal "test on day X" is impossible. For one person, implantation may happen on day 6, while for another, it may not occur until day 11. This means the onset of hCG production and its rise to detectable levels will also vary by several days.

Decoding the Wait: The Two-Week Wait (2WW) Explained

In the world of fertility, the period between insemination (or ovulation) and the expected period is universally known as the "two-week wait" or 2WW. It's often described as the longest two weeks of a person's life. While it's called a two-week wait, it's more accurately a 10- to 14-day wait for most.

This timeframe is based on the average luteal phase—the time between ovulation and the start of menstruation. Since ovulation is typically triggered 24-48 hours after an IUI procedure (if using trigger medication) or occurs naturally, the 2WW is a helpful, if imprecise, guideline. The recommendation to test after this two-week period is designed to account for later implantations, ensuring that hCG has had sufficient time to build up to a level that any test can detect, thereby minimizing the chance of a false negative result caused by testing too early.

The Golden Window: When to Test After Insemination

Now, let's translate the science into actionable timelines. The following are general guidelines, but your specific instructions may vary.

Testing After Intrauterine Insemination (IUI)

An IUI procedure involves the direct placement of washed sperm into the uterus, timed closely with ovulation. This bypasses the cervix, giving sperm a significant head start.

  • Way Too Early (0-7 Days Post-IUI): Testing during this window is almost certainly too early. Even if fertilization and implantation occurred remarkably fast, hCG levels would not yet be detectable. A test now will only show the presence of any "trigger shot" medication (which is itself hCG), leading to a false positive, or will be negative, causing unnecessary early disappointment.
  • Still Too Early (8-10 Days Post-IUI): This is the earliest possible window for implantation. For the few with very early implantation, a sensitive early-detection test might show a very faint positive line by day 10. However, a negative result at this stage is meaningless and not indicative of the final outcome.
  • The Early Bird Window (11-14 Days Post-IUI): This is when many people begin to see accurate results. By day 12-14 post-IUI, most implantations will have occurred, and hCG levels for those who are pregnant are often high enough to be detected by a sensitive home test. A positive result is likely trustworthy, but a negative is not definitive until after the missed period.
  • The Most Reliable Time (14+ Days Post-IUI / After a Missed Period): This is the gold standard for accuracy. Testing on the day of your expected period or after you have officially missed it provides the most reliable result. It allows ample time for even a later implantation (e.g., day 12) to produce enough hCG for a clear positive.

Testing After At-Home Insemination

The principles are identical to IUI, but the timeline might feel less precise as ovulation tracking is done independently. The key is to calculate based on the day of ovulation, not necessarily the day of insemination. If you inseminated the day before ovulation, count your testing days from ovulation day. The same 14-day rule applies: the most reliable test date is 14 days after ovulation or the day of your missed period.

Interpreting the Results: Lines, Truths, and Myths

Seeing the result can be thrilling or devastating, but it's important to read it correctly.

The Dreaded False Negative

This is the most common reason for confusion. A false negative occurs when you are pregnant, but the test shows negative. The #1 cause is testing too early. If you test before hCG has risen to a detectable level, the test will be negative. Other causes include using a test with low sensitivity, testing with overly diluted urine (not using first-morning urine), or not following the test instructions correctly.

The Deceptive False Positive

These are far rarer but can happen. The most common cause in a fertility context is a residual "trigger shot" (like hCG). This medication can take up to 10-14 days to leave your system completely. Testing before it's gone can yield a false positive. Other rare causes include certain medications, chemical pregnancies, or medical conditions like ovarian cysts.

The Faint Line

A faint line is still a line! Modern tests are extremely sensitive. A faint line typically indicates early pregnancy with low but present levels of hCG. It should get progressively darker every 48 hours as your hCG levels rise. If you see a faint line, test again in two days for confirmation.

Chemical Pregnancy

This is a very early pregnancy loss that occurs shortly after implantation. It may cause a positive test that gets fainter over several days instead of darker, followed by a period that may be slightly later and heavier than usual. It's a heartbreaking experience but is also a sign that implantation is possible.

Beyond the Home Test: The Role of Blood Tests

While home urine tests are convenient, quantitative blood tests (aka beta hCG tests) performed at a clinic are the gold standard for confirming pregnancy. There are two key advantages:

  1. Earlier Detection: Blood tests can detect hCG levels as low as 5 mIU/mL, far earlier than any urine test. A clinic may order a blood test as early as 10-12 days after insemination.
  2. Precise Measurement: Instead of a simple "yes" or "no," a blood test gives an exact number. This allows your doctor to not only confirm the pregnancy but also track the doubling time to ensure it is progressing healthily. They will typically order two tests, 48 hours apart, to confirm the levels are rising appropriately.

Your fertility clinic will provide a specific schedule for blood testing based on your treatment protocol.

Maximizing Accuracy and Minimizing Stress

The wait is undeniably difficult. Here’s how to navigate it while setting yourself up for the most accurate result.

  • Use First-Morning Urine: Your first urine of the day is the most concentrated and contains the highest level of hCG, making it the best sample for early testing.
  • Read the Instructions: Every test is different. Set a timer and follow the directions precisely for reading the result. Do not check the test long after the allotted time, as an evaporation line may appear and be mistaken for a positive.
  • Choose a Sensitive Test: If testing early, invest in tests branded as "early response" or those with a sensitivity of 10-25 mIU/mL.
  • Distract Yourself: The more you symptom-spot, the longer the wait will feel. Engage in gentle exercise, watch funny movies, plan activities with friends, and practice self-care.
  • Have a Plan: Decide with your partner, if you have one, when you will test and how you will handle the result, whatever it may be.
